Saint
Herman of Valaam
Wonderworker of Alaska
December 13th
Troparion (Tone 4)
O blessed Father Herman of Alaska, North
star of Christ's holy Church, the light of your holy life and
great deeds guides those who follow the Orthodox way. Together we
lift high the Holy Cross you planted firmly in America. Let all
behold and glorify Jesus Christ, singing his holy Resurrection.
St. Herman of Alaska was a monk from the monastery of Valaam, who came with other Russian missionaries to Alaska in 1794. He worked tirelessly for over 40 years with the native people, who buried his body on Spruce Island when he reposed in 1837. He was known for his powers of healing and for his great piety and hospitality. He baptized St. Peter the Aleut. He was the first Orthodox Saint formally canonized in the New World (1970). He is accurately portrayed wearing a deerskin garment and his cross.
